Rally/Obedience


Rally Obedience is a way to make Obedience fun.

Handlers that compete in Obedience are traditionally not supposed to do a lot of talking or instructing.  In my personal experience my dogs find it boring, so in comes the sport of Rally to save the day.

In rally you should talk to your dog, encouraging them and cheering them on as you both work your way through a course of heeling exercises, sits, stays and downs.

We found this sport to be a wonderful reinforcement of our everyday training, it assisted my dogs with self-control, and we really enjoy our time spent in the ring when playing at Rally.
